What is Commenity Zales? How Does It Work?

Alright, so first things first: Commenity Zales isn't just a credit card; it's a way to finance your purchases at Zales. It's designed to allow you to buy jewelry and pay for it over time. It's like a store credit card, which is offered by Commenity Bank, a company specializing in providing private label credit cards. The way it works is pretty straightforward. When you apply and get approved, you're given a credit line. You can then use this credit to make purchases at Zales. You'll receive monthly statements detailing your balance, any interest accrued, and the minimum payment due. The key is to manage your account responsibly to avoid high-interest charges and fees.

The application process for a Commenity Zales credit card is pretty much the same as with any other credit card. You'll need to provide personal information such as your name, address, income, and employment details. The bank will review your credit history to determine your creditworthiness and your credit limit. If approved, you can start using your card immediately at Zales stores or online. Keep in mind that while it may seem simple to get approved, it’s important to read the terms and conditions carefully. This will help you understand the interest rates, fees, and other important details before using the card.

When you're shopping at Zales and you're thinking of financing your purchase with Commenity Zales, you'll have a few options. You can often choose from various financing plans, such as deferred interest plans or fixed installment plans. Deferred interest plans are quite common. With these, you won't be charged interest if you pay off your balance within a specified promotional period. However, if you don't pay off the balance within that period, you could be charged interest from the purchase date. Be very careful with deferred interest! On the other hand, fixed installment plans give you a set amount of time to pay off your purchase with a set monthly payment. You'll know exactly how much you'll be paying each month. So, choosing the right plan depends on your financial situation and how confident you are in your ability to repay the balance. Remember, always read the fine print! Benefits of Using Commenity Zales

So, why would you choose to use Commenity Zales? Well, there are some pretty cool benefits. First off, it can make larger purchases, like engagement rings or high-end watches, more manageable. Instead of paying a huge lump sum upfront, you can break it down into smaller, more manageable monthly payments. Another big plus is the promotional financing offers that are often available. Zales frequently offers special deals, such as no-interest financing for a certain period. This means you could potentially pay for your purchase without any interest charges, as long as you pay off the balance within the promotional period. This can save you a significant amount of money, especially on a large purchase. Just remember, these offers usually come with strings attached, like minimum purchase amounts or the risk of retroactive interest if you don't meet the payment terms.

Additionally, using a Commenity Zales credit card can help build your credit score. By making timely payments and keeping your credit utilization low, you can positively impact your credit history. This is super helpful if you're trying to improve your creditworthiness for other financial goals, like getting a mortgage or a car loan. However, it's super important to always pay on time! Late payments can negatively impact your credit score, so always pay your bills on time.

Potential Drawbacks and Risks to Consider

Alright, guys, let's talk about the flip side of using Commenity Zales. There are definitely some things you need to be aware of. The biggest potential drawback is high interest rates. If you don't pay off your balance within the promotional period, or if you choose a plan with a high-interest rate, you could end up paying a lot more than the original purchase price. Interest charges can add up quickly, which is why it's crucial to understand the interest rates and fees before you use the card.

Another thing to watch out for is the deferred interest. As mentioned before, with these plans, if you don't pay off the balance within the promotional period, you could be charged interest from the purchase date. This means you could end up paying interest on the entire purchase, even if you've been making payments. Also, using a store credit card can sometimes lead to overspending. It's easier to make purchases when you don't have to pay upfront. Make a budget and stick to it to make sure you don't get yourself into financial trouble. Don't forget to consider the impact on your credit utilization. Using a large portion of your available credit can negatively affect your credit score, even if you're making timely payments. You should aim to keep your credit utilization below 30%.

Commenity Zales vs. Alternatives

So, how does Commenity Zales stack up against other financing options? Well, it really depends on your specific needs and financial situation. Compared to a personal loan, a store credit card like Commenity Zales might offer promotional financing with 0% interest for a limited time. Personal loans usually have fixed interest rates, so they can be predictable. However, personal loans might have lower interest rates overall, especially if you have a good credit score.

Compared to using a general-purpose credit card, Commenity Zales might offer exclusive discounts and promotions at Zales. However, general-purpose cards often have rewards programs, such as cash back or travel points, which could be more valuable in the long run. Always look into the rewards and benefits of the card you are using. For example, you can compare the interest rates, fees, and terms to determine which option is best for you. Also, consider your spending habits and financial goals to make the most informed decision.
